从Perlin噪声到粒子系统:开源项目seedance2-skill的技术拆解与复现指南
2026/5/4 6:35:34
你提供的这篇关于Vetur 的技术分析与工程实践指南,内容扎实、逻辑清晰、专业性强,已具备相当高的完成度。但作为一篇面向开发者(尤其是中高级 Vue 工程师和前端架构师)的深度技术博文,它仍存在几个可优化的关键点:
我将以资深前端工程化实践者 + 技术博主双重身份重写此文,做到:
| 维度 | 优化策略 |
|---|---|
| 风格重塑 | 去除模板化表达,用真实开发口吻叙述(如:“别急着装插件,先看你的项目到底需不需要它”);加入设问、经验断言、踩坑提示等“人话”元素; |
| 结构重组 | 彻底摒弃「引言→原理→特性→总结」的八股结构,改用「问题驱动→机制拆解→配置实战→边界判断→演进思考」的工程师思维流; |
| 标题升级 | 所有标题均提炼为动宾短语或强信息句式(如:“为什么你在 Vue 3 项目里还开着 Vetur?”),增强点击欲与认知锚点; |
| 内容增补 | 补充 Vue 3.4+ 官方推荐现状、Volar 兼容性实测对比、defineProps类型推导失效的真实日志截图描述、以及一份可一键粘贴生效的settings.json最小安全配置; |
| 价值升维 | 不止讲“怎么配”,更强调“什么时候该停用”“哪些团队不该用”“哪些错误其实是 Vetur 在帮你挡枪”——这才是资深工程师真正需要的决策依据。 |
——一位 Vue 工程师的工具链清醒剂
💡 开篇直击:如果你的项目
package.json里写着"vue": "^3.3.0"或更高,且你没刻意禁用 Volar,那么此刻你 VS Code 底部状态栏右下角显示的,大概率已经不是Vetur,而是Volar。
这不是 bug,是 Vue 官方在 2023 年底就悄悄按下的切换开关。
这背后没有阴谋,只有一条被反复验证的工程铁律:当语言服务器能直接消费编译器